amynka@gentoo.org Amy Liffey OpenCV (Open Source Computer Vision) is a library of programming functions mainly aimed at real time computer vision. Example applications of the OpenCV library are Human-Computer Interaction (HCI); Object Identification, Segmentation and Recognition; Face Recognition; Gesture Recognition; Motion Tracking, Ego Motion, Motion Understanding; Structure From Motion (SFM); and Mobile Robotics. Install user contributed scripts from opencv_contrib (Experimental!) Enable NVIDIA Cuda computations support (Experimental!) Enable download during cmake configure Enable usage of dev-cpp/eigen for computations Enable features2d module Enable support for sci-libs/gdal library Enable x11-libs/gtk+:3 support Build using Link Time Optimizations (LTO) Enable compilation with opencvapps Use Google's C++ argument parsing library Use Google's C++ loggin library Enables xfeatures2d and autodownload of samples in contrib CVV module requires Qt5 DNN module contrib requires tiny dnn HDF module requires sci-libs/hdf5 SFM module requires eigen, gflags, and glog Enable Drawing UTF-8 strings with freetype/harfbuzz Enable Ogre vision module support Download dnn caffeemodel samples Add support for OpenCL Use Google's OCR Engine Build and install programs for testing OpenCV (performance) Build new 3D visualization module viz based on sci-libs/vtk cpe:/a:opencv:opencv opencv/opencv Itseez/opencv_contrib opencvlibrary